Villa Marraccini is located in the green hills south of Lucca, in Tuscany. Originally a 19th century chestnut squeegee, the villa is spread over two floors and has been carefully restored to preserve its historic character. The rooms combine modern comfort and artistic style with terracotta floors, beamed ceilings, sandstone fireplaces and period furniture. Ideal for up to eight guests, the house has four double bedrooms, a kitchen with dining area, and a living room. Designed for outdoor living, the villa is surrounded by a large landscaped garden with panoramic views of the hills up to Lucca, and equipped with a pergola, built-in barbecue and pool with a view. Lucca's ancient walls, historic center, shops and restaurants are just a short drive away. Possible day trips include Florence, Pisa and the beaches of Versilia.

Interiors:
The villa is spread over two floors, connected by an internal stone staircase. GROUND FLOOR โ Entrance under the pergola into the living room with ornamental fireplace; kitchen with dining area and adjoining laundry room; a hallway leads to a bathroom with shower; TV room accessible by a step from the corridor. FIRST FLOOR โ Three double bedrooms; two bathrooms with shower; independent external access to the master suite with double bed and bathroom with shower and Turkish bath. Air Conditioning in 3 bedrooms.
Park:
The landscaped garden offers sweeping views over the hills to Lucca and extends across terraced levels, planted with lemon trees, orange trees, lavender, aromatic herbs, succulents and palm trees. The pergola covered with a grapevine shades the outdoor dining and living area, with a built-in barbecue adjacent. A flight of steps leads up to the pool area. Past the entrance gate is a covered parking area, shaded by chestnut trees, olives and cypresses. Please note: access to the villa involves crossing a village with a narrow passage unsuitable for vehicles wider than 2 metres (6.5 feet). Pool:
The pool is located in the upper part of the garden, about 40 meters from the villa, accessible via a staircase. Rectangular in shape; measuring 6 x 12 m with a depth varying from 0.90 to 2.30 m; covered in sand-colored PVC; access via steel ladder; salt purification system; indoor and outdoor lighting. The surrounding solarium area is paved with wood and shaded by a large patio furnished with tables and benches. The pool is open from the last Saturday in April to the first Saturday in October.
